The author studies systems \(\ddot x + p(x) \dot x + q(x) = 0\), in which \(x \geq 0\) denotes the position of an object in a line that has impact with a boundary at position 0. Subject to regularity conditions on \(p\) and \(q\) and reasonable conditions on the impacts, he states and proves a pair of theorems that imply existence of a limit cycle, and uniqueness of any limit cycle, for the corresponding system of first order differential equations.
